MapleStory DS is a single player adaptation of the original MapleStory released for the Nintendo DS handheld. The Japanese version was released on November 17 2011.

Despite not supporting Wi-Fi, players can use the coupon book in the options menu to get codes for the special NX items in the real MapleStory.

Gameplay

The player can only start as either a Warrior or a Thief. After finished the campaign of the one which started, the player can play as the Magician, Bowman, Thief (if started with the Warrior) and the Warrior (if started with the Thief). Each class has different abilities and skills.

Depending of the game progress, an AI companion will fight along side the player.
